Output 469599184e67b073ec07201eb561aae08b4a6bc4c8919329f489a39b1dddf173:0

value
1404163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5f8a56926fae6a270fe7f6674b75ec75fb4320e OP_EQUAL
address
3JHC6W37SAj5UdbzJjP1NFStdGxUMmVTzx
transaction
469599184e67b073ec07201eb561aae08b4a6bc4c8919329f489a39b1dddf173
confirmations
252524
spent
true